摘要
为提升Web服务性能,满足其进一步应用的要求,研究了消息传输优化机制(message transmission optimizationmechanism,MTOM)。针对基于Web的二进制数据传输,MTOM采用不同于传统内嵌Base64编码的方式,而是作为附件处理,压缩了报文,提高了性能。在理论分析的基础上,设计并构建了一组Web服务原型。通过一组对比实验,跟踪传输层报文验证了原型的正确和实际报文的缩减。实验结果表明了MTOM对Web服务性能近30%的提升。
To promote the performance of Web Service, and satisfy its further developing requirement. The message transmission optimization mechanism (MTOM) is studied, aiming at the webbased binary data transfer, MTOM deals with the data as attachments which is different from the traditional embedded Base64 encoding style. As a result, the message is compressed and the performance is promoted. Based on the theory analysis, a set of Web Service prototypes are designed and constructed. After a group of parallel experiments, the messages in transport layer are traced to verify the accuracy of prototypes and the compres sion of actual messages. Finally the effect that MTOM could make a nearly 30 percent promotion is demonstrated by the data.
出处
《计算机工程与设计》
CSCD
北大核心
2013年第2期433-438,共6页
Computer Engineering and Design